What You’ll Do

Layer_1

Project Commissioning – Perform equipment startup, program, download application software, and calibrate software/hardware for proper system operation.

Layer_1

Product Training – Provide training in technology, products, and procedures to customers, engineers, and other stakeholders.

Layer_1

Quality Assurance – Conduct thorough quality checks to ensure product integrity and adherence to standards.

Layer_1

System Testing – Perform on-site testing, point-to-point checkout, and validate the operation. Perform verifications on new fire alarm installations as per CAN/ULC-S537.

Layer_1

Documentation – Maintain working as-built project drawings/documentation, archive project user files, and execute warranty-related service calls.

Layer_1

Coordination – Collaborate with estimators and installation electricians to ensure projects are completed on time and per code, standards, and contract requirements.

Layer_1

On-Call Service – Provide on-call service and scheduled service work on fire alarm systems. Provide technical support to our industry partners.

Layer_1

Sales Opportunities – Identify and assess potential sales opportunities for fire alarm system replacements or upgrades during client site visits.

What You Bring

Layer_1

Completion of Canadian Fire Alarm Association (CFAA) program with valid license.

Layer_1

Post-secondary education in Electronics, Engineering, Fire Protection, or related field.

Layer_1

In-depth knowledge of various fire alarm products and their functionalities.

Layer_1

Ability to interpret drawings, assist with design/estimation, and implement projects.

Layer_1

Exceptional problem-solving skills, with a history of diagnosing and resolving system issues efficiently.

Layer_1

Valid and clean G driver’s license required.

Layer_1

Knowledge of relevant codes and standards, particularly CAN/ULC-S524, S536 & S537.

Layer_1

Background in fire alarm, building engineering, electrical, electronic would be an asset.

Layer_1

Proficient in Microsoft Office.

Layer_1

Work in bilingual, French required.
